About Ashleigh

Experienced VCE Maths Tutor with Strong Academic Results

Ashleigh is a current university student who ranked in the top few students at her school for senior Mathematics and English, and now tutors VCE General Mathematics. She runs one-on-one sessions focused on clearly explaining problem-solving steps, building confidence, and improving exam technique. Ashleigh helps students develop effective study habits and organisational skills, not just complete homework. She adapts her teaching to different learning styles, making sure each student genuinely understands the “why” behind the maths, not just the final answer.

Clear Communicator Who Keeps Students On Track

With experience supporting clients in a professional role, Ashleigh brings excellent communication, patience and reliability to her tutoring. She is skilled at breaking complex ideas into simple, manageable parts and checking in regularly to see what is working for each student. Her strong written and verbal communication helps students tackle worded questions and structure their responses clearly. Parents can expect a tutor who is punctual, organised, and proactive about identifying gaps early and addressing them systematically.
